MIPS Assembly vs RISC-V Assembly
Developers should learn MIPS Assembly when working on embedded systems, such as routers, gaming consoles, or IoT devices, where performance and resource constraints are critical meets developers should learn risc-v assembly when working on embedded systems, operating system kernels, or performance-sensitive applications where fine-grained hardware control is essential. Here's our take.
MIPS Assembly
Developers should learn MIPS Assembly when working on embedded systems, such as routers, gaming consoles, or IoT devices, where performance and resource constraints are critical
MIPS Assembly
Nice PickDevelopers should learn MIPS Assembly when working on embedded systems, such as routers, gaming consoles, or IoT devices, where performance and resource constraints are critical
Pros
- +It is also essential for academic purposes in computer architecture courses to understand processor design, assembly programming concepts, and low-level system interactions
- +Related to: computer-architecture, embedded-systems
Cons
- -Specific tradeoffs depend on your use case
RISC-V Assembly
Developers should learn RISC-V Assembly when working on embedded systems, operating system kernels, or performance-sensitive applications where fine-grained hardware control is essential
Pros
- +It is particularly valuable for projects involving custom hardware, IoT devices, or academic research in computer architecture, as the open-source nature of RISC-V allows for experimentation and innovation without licensing restrictions
- +Related to: computer-architecture, embedded-systems
Cons
- -Specific tradeoffs depend on your use case
The Verdict
Use MIPS Assembly if: You want it is also essential for academic purposes in computer architecture courses to understand processor design, assembly programming concepts, and low-level system interactions and can live with specific tradeoffs depend on your use case.
Use RISC-V Assembly if: You prioritize it is particularly valuable for projects involving custom hardware, iot devices, or academic research in computer architecture, as the open-source nature of risc-v allows for experimentation and innovation without licensing restrictions over what MIPS Assembly offers.
Developers should learn MIPS Assembly when working on embedded systems, such as routers, gaming consoles, or IoT devices, where performance and resource constraints are critical
Disagree with our pick? nice@nicepick.dev